Confused about what a medical student orthopaedic exam should look like?
Worried about all of those “special tests”?
Well, we have been working hard to develop an online revision platform to help with your preparation for Orthopaedic OSCEs.
Sign up: https://t.co/EMw3P21iWw
Benefits of the course:
- 6 short online sessions
- Developed to address university learning objectives
- Covers both Orthopaedic exams + pathology
- Examination tips delivered by Orthopaedic registrars
- Lots of MCQs to test your knowledge
- Access to question bank on completion
BOTS has been designed in conjunction with @BOrthoNet and 10+ orthopedic registrars
and consultants. This platform will provide revision sessions which take you through all of University Curriculum required joint examinations and common associated joint pathologies.
